Abstract
A bi-directional presentation display device for displaying an image visible to an audience on both sides of the display device. The display device has a pair of screens, each defining an image surface which face in generally opposite directions relative to one another. The display includes a power means for providing power to the pair of screens. A reflective element is disposed between the screens for aiding in illuminating the screens. A single light source concurrently illuminates the screens for displaying an image on the pair of image surfaces.

21. A laptop computer comprising:
-
a keyboard, a frame pivotally carried by said keyboard, a front and a rear display screen each supported by said frame, a front image surface generally facing said keyboard defined by said front display screen and a rear image surface defined by said rear display screen, said rear display screen being positioned such that said rear image surfaces face generally opposite said front image surface, a reflective element carried by said frame for said front and rear display screens disposed between said display screens said reflective element having a front reflective surface on one side adjacent said front display screen and a rear reflective surface on the other side adjacent said rear display screen, and a light source carried by said frame for concurrently illuminating said front and rear display screens for displaying a front and rear image on said front and rear image surfaces, respectively. - View Dependent Claims (22, 23, 24)

25. A liquid crystal display device comprising:
-
a frame, a front and a rear liquid crystal display screen each supported by said frame, a front image surface defined by said front display screen and a rear image surface defined by said rear display screen, said display screens being positioned such that said image surfaces face in generally opposite directions relative to one another, an input interface adapted to connect said display device to an image source and for receiving image signals therefrom, a power supply adapted to provide power to said front and rear display screens, a reflective element carried by said frame for said front and rear display screens disposed between said display screens, said reflective element having a front reflective surface on one side adjacent said front display screen and a rear reflective surface on the other side adjacent said rear display screen, and a light source carried by said frame for concurrently illuminating said front and rear display screens for displaying a front and rear image on said front and rear image surfaces, respectively. - View Dependent Claims (26)
